the length of a rectangle is {{{L=(x+5)}}} units and its width is {{{W=(x-3)}}} units.

Find the value of {{{x}}} if the perimeter is {{{40}}} units.


the perimeter is {{{2(L+W)=40}}}...simplify


{{{L+W=40/2}}}

{{{L+W=20}}}....substitute given length and width

{{{(x+5)+(x-3)=20}}}......solve for {{{x}}}

{{{x+5+x-3=20}}}

{{{2x+2=20}}}

{{{2x=20-2}}}

{{{2x=18}}}

{{{x=9}}}

=> the value of {{{x }}} is {{{9}}}

=> the length is {{{L=14}}} units and its width is {{{W=6}}} units
